Virtuagym launches AI powered digital coaching solution
July 11, 2023

Leading fitness software solutions provider Virtuagym has announced the launch Virtuagym AI Coach, an artificial intelligence platform that provides instant, personalised workout plans based on an individual’s statements and questions in a virtual chat.

Initially available for the Virtuagym consumer app, but planned for future release to Virtuagym’s white label solution for fitness clubs and trainers, the fully automated AI Coach is a fully integrated part of Virtuagym’s broader mobile app ecosystem with features including progress tracking, challenges and nutrition coaching.

Driven by artificial intelligence, the feature instantly creates tailored workouts for users based on their specific requirements, inputted via a chat interface - Virtuagym AI Coach enhances the fitness experience by delivering fully automated training support and education for users of all capabilities, experience and resources.

It is an intuitive tool integrated within the Virtuagym Fitness mobile app and wider ecosystem of solutions that seamlessly links users to personalised workouts powered by Virtuagym’s growing exercise database of over 6,000 exercises.

The AI Coach allows users to specify their requests into a chat conversation, including their preferences such as fitness goals, exercise level, preferred equipment, muscle groups, age or duration of exercise. The AI Coach subsequently provides the user with a personal workout fitting those needs, complete with exercise instructions, sets, repetitions and 3D-animated exercise videos. After receiving the workout, the user can either directly do the workout at home or in the gym, save it to their personal in-app workout library or schedule it into their activity calendar.

Introducing AI Coash, Hugo Braam, Chief Executive and co-founder of Virtuagym, advised “tThe Virtuagym AI Coach is a prime example of how technology can make fitness and health more accessible and personalised than ever before, empowering people of all fitness levels to receive tailored workout plans through artificial intelligence.

“We believe this new solution is a real game-changer for individual exercise, but in the near future also for our business clients who are interested in making personalised coaching more efficient either through self-management or by empowering trainers to use AI.”

The Virtuagym AI Coach is connected with other Virtuagym features, such as activity and heart rate tracking using wearables, body composition monitoring, nutrition coaching and gamification with challenges.

The new solution is initially available globally to all Virtuagym PRO users in the Virtuagym customer Fitness app and can be trialled for free for a seven-day period. Future plans include expanding the capabilities of the AI coach and extending the feature to trainers, health clubs and corporate businesses already using Virtuagym software.
